Nariño is one of Colombia's 32 departments. It shares a southern border with Ecuador and is home to thousands of small-scale coffee-producing families. Colombia's three Andes mountain ranges meet in Nariño, offering ideal altitudes and fertile soil for the production of tall Arabica.
Nariño's unique geography and proximity to coastal and land borders have historically turned it into a corridor for illicit trade routes, resulting in unjustified violence against residents of remote mountain farms. Today, thanks to the particularly resilient and fearless spirit of Nariño's farmers, the small region is a respected hub for coffee innovation.
